In view of reflection cracks,erosion,slurry pump diseases caused by highway semi-rigid surface of our country,the text slow down or eliminate these damages by using graded broken stone surface.However.Taking a wide view on gradation design methods both China and abroad,the Bailey Method not only considers the volumetric properties of the aggregate but also provides evaluating indicator of the gradation,so it posses predominance in design the skeleton density asphalt pavement.A multilevel dense built-in grading was designed and examinated by Bailey Method.12-gradation was selected within the scope of the specification,the evaluation results of Bailey Method show that, integrated use of three parameters and K of Bailey method can make a good evaluation on gradations of coarse or fine type, skeleton embedded in crowded conditions.CA and CBR's correlation coefficient is 0.7028, k-value and CBR's correlation coefficient is 0.8178 .Therefore, With CBR, CA, and K these three indicators of evaluation of graded performance is possible.Thesis CA values in 0.65 around the mixture has better stability and it suggeste that k-value is in the 92.99 ~ 104.58.3-gradation was selected among them, the vibration compaction and the heavy type were adapt to strike solid way molding, comparing the dry density, the decay of its gradation,CBR and modulus.The use of vibration shape and design is similar to the way of on-site construction.Compared with the Heavy blowing design,it has smaller graded attenuation,to incline the optimum water content of 4.08%~9.43% and increase the density of 5.60%~5.96%, CBR about 52.6%~93.9%.A roller moulding compaction technique of plate-block graded macadam sample and a density testing method are proposed. A rutting test method of graded macadam is put forward. It simulate the granule slippage of graded macadam under vehicle, and can evaluate the performance of rutting resist of graded macadam.One systematic analysis has been done for construction and quality control of graded broken stone.Acceptance indicators about construction quality were raised.Test section was done on shuijie highway. Observation results about Test section showed,adopting gradation scope which is designed by the text. Compactness and strength also can meet the design requirements which are set by vibration molding graded broken stone,and the rate of fracture of graded broken stone was significantly lower than the comparison section of semi-rigid asphalt pavement cracks.So,this base of graded broken stone has more compact,higher intensify,slowing semi-rigid base cracks is also more significant.
